Józef Adamiec (born 10 May 1954) is a Polish former professional footballer who played as a centre-back.[1][2]
His goal against Legia Warsaw on 5 June 1983, to give Lech Poznań a 1–0 victory, was among the decisive factors in Lech Poznań claiming the team's first league title in 1982–83.[3]
